1. The flag is pretty much for my brother. He's a U.S. Marine so I put it up for him.



2. The shelf with the dowel rod was the only thing I could think of. I needed a place to hang my sprayers. I need to add a support in the center becuase the weight is bowing the dowel rod. As far as what I keep in there, I keep 50/50 of Simple Green, 4:1 Megs APC, 10:1 Megs APC, Megs #34, 50/50 Vinegar/Water, 50/50 Alcohol/Water



3. Ya, I had no idea where I was going to put that thing for the shop towels. All I knew was, I wasnt going to stick some paper towel holder to the side of the wall and make it look ugly. So, I looked down and was like ah ha! lol



Overall, im happy with the garage. Some areas need to get repainted and some spakel cuase the cold and heat is making cracks but meh, its a garage. I may just leave it alone. Ill get lights put in sometime and never buy that plastic stuff. As someone mentioned I had to replace my shelves with plywood becuase they warped so bad in the heat. Also, the Radio, ya warped my other shelf on the other side of the garage. The only thing ive been happy with is the drawers. Thats prob becuase there is no weight in there. Its just pads and towels.
